All Holiday Inn in or near Menard

Holiday Inn Express Hotel & Suites Sparta by IHG : 1301 North Market St.
+1-888-389-4121
1301 North Market St., Sparta, IL 62286 +1-888-389-4121 ~17.35 miles northeast of Menard center
  • 3 star Rural property
  • 17 suites in hotel
From$99
Very good 4.0 /5 Guest Reviews Call BookMore Details
Holiday Inn Express & Suites Farmington by IHG - Farmington
+1-888-675-2083
820 Market St., Farmington, MO 63640 +1-888-675-2083 ~33.62 miles west of Menard center
  • Three Star Rural property
  • 60 rooms in property
From$99
Very good 4.0 /5 Read Reviews Call BookMore Details
Holiday Inn Club Vac Timber Creek
+1-800-716-8490
4800 Us Highway 67, Desoto, MO 63020 +1-800-716-8490 ~36.77 miles west of Menard center
  • Affordable property
  • Hotel has 72 suites
From$90
Very good 4.5 /5 Read Reviews Call BookMore Details
Holiday Inn Express Hotel & Suites Festus South St. Louis An I - Festus
+1-800-805-5223
1802 Gamel Cemetery Rd., Festus, MO 63028 +1-800-805-5223 ~37.04 miles northwest of Menard center
  • 2-star Highway property
  • Hotel has 4 floors
From$90
Very good 4.0 /5 Read Reviews Call BookMore Details
Holiday Inn Carbondale Conference Center An Ihg Hotel
+1-888-965-1860
2300 Reed Station Pkwy., Carbondale, IL 62901 +1-888-965-1860 ~38.91 miles east of Menard center
  • Midscale Rural hotel
  • Gym / Fitness Center Available
From$99
Very good 4.0 /5 Reviews Call BookMore Details
Holiday Inn Express & Suites Cape Girardeau I 55 in Cape Girardeau
+1-888-788-5576
3253 William St., Cape Girardeau, MO 63701 +1-888-788-5576 ~44.70 miles south of Menard center
  • 3-star hotel
  • Check in: 11:00
From$80
Very good 4.5 /5 Recent Reviews Call BookMore Details

Hotels like Holiday Inn

Baymont by Wyndham Chester Il in Chester
+1-888-389-4121
2150 State St., Chester, IL 62233 +1-888-389-4121
  • 3 star Rural property
  • 46 rooms in hotel
More details
From$69
Very good 4.0 /5 Guest Reviews Call BookMore Details
Holiday Inn Express Hotel & Suites Sparta by IHG : 1301 North Market St.
+1-888-675-2083
1301 North Market St., Sparta, IL 62286 +1-888-675-2083
  • Affordable Rural property
  • Hotel has a green policy Read more
More details
From$99
Very good 4.0 /5 Latest Reviews Call BookMore Details
Back to Top